How they compare
El Salvador currently reports 0.4696 units per person against 0.4677 units per person in Mexico, a difference of 0.0019 units per person.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 36 shared years of data; in 1990 it was El Salvador ahead.
El Salvador ranks 88th and Mexico ranks 90th of 188 countries.
Mexico has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| El Salvador | Mexico |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 0.3719 units per person | 0.3754 units per person | 0.0035 units per person | Mexico |
| 2000s | 0.3954 units per person | 0.4052 units per person | 0.0098 units per person | Mexico |
| 2010s | 0.4221 units per person | 0.436 units per person | 0.0139 units per person | Mexico |
| 2020s | 0.4495 units per person | 0.4525 units per person | 0.003 units per person | Mexico |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Labor force, total div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
